本発明は、電線の接続等に使用されるコネクタ及び該コネクタの導通検査方法に関する。   The present invention relates to a connector used for connection of an electric wire and the like and a continuity inspection method for the connector.

移動体としての自動車には、搭載される種々のランプや種々のモータなどの電子機器にバッテリなどの電源から電力を供給するためにワイヤハーネスが配索されている。前記ワイヤハーネスは、複数の電線と、これらの電線それぞれの端部に取り付けられたコネクタなどを備えている。   In a vehicle as a moving body, a wire harness is routed to supply electric power from a power source such as a battery to electronic devices such as various lamps and various motors to be mounted. The wire harness includes a plurality of electric wires and connectors attached to end portions of these electric wires.

電線は、導電性の芯線と、絶縁性の被覆部とを備えた所謂被覆電線である。コネクタは、導電性の端子金具と、絶縁性の絶縁体としてのコネクタハウジングとを備えている。端子金具は、導電性の板金を折り曲げて形成され、電線の端末に取り付けられて該電線の芯線と電気的及び機械的に接続する。   The electric wire is a so-called covered electric wire provided with a conductive core wire and an insulating covering portion. The connector includes a conductive terminal fitting and a connector housing as an insulating insulator. The terminal fitting is formed by bending a conductive sheet metal, and is attached to the end of the electric wire to be electrically and mechanically connected to the core wire of the electric wire.

コネクタハウジングは、絶縁性の合成樹脂からなり箱状に形成されている。コネクタハウジングには、端子収容室が複数設けられている。端子収容室は、コネクタハウジングを貫通した空間である。端子収容室は、端子金具を収容する。   The connector housing is made of an insulating synthetic resin and is formed in a box shape. The connector housing is provided with a plurality of terminal accommodating chambers. The terminal accommodating chamber is a space that penetrates the connector housing. The terminal accommodating chamber accommodates terminal fittings.

前述した構成のコネクタ則ちワイヤハーネスは、以下のように組み立てられる。電線の端末に端子金具が取り付けられ、端子金具を端子収容室に挿入する。こうして組み立てられたコネクタを前述した電子機器のコネクタに嵌合するなどして、前述したワイヤハーネスを自動車に配索する。そして、ワイヤハーネスは、前述した電子機器に必要な信号や電力を供給する。   The connector, that is, the wire harness having the above-described configuration is assembled as follows. A terminal fitting is attached to the end of the electric wire, and the terminal fitting is inserted into the terminal accommodating chamber. The wire harness described above is routed in the automobile by fitting the assembled connector to the connector of the electronic device described above. And a wire harness supplies the signal and electric power which are required for the electronic device mentioned above.

前述したワイヤハーネス則ちコネクタは、組立後に導通検査が施される。このとき、コネクタを電子機器のコネクタに嵌合させることなく、該電子機器のコネクタと同形状の検査装置の治具に嵌合するなどして、導通検査を施してきた。このため、現在、電子機器のコネクタのコネクタハウジングと、コネクタハウジングとを嵌合したまま前記コネクタに導通検査を施すことが望まれている。   The aforementioned wire harness or connector is subjected to continuity inspection after assembly. At this time, the continuity test has been performed by fitting the connector to the jig of the inspection device having the same shape as the connector of the electronic device without fitting the connector to the connector of the electronic device. For this reason, it is currently desired to conduct a continuity test on the connector while the connector housing of the connector of the electronic device and the connector housing are fitted.

したがって、本発明の目的は、コネクタハウジング同士を嵌合したまま導通検査を行うことを可能とするコネクタ及びコネクタの導通検査方法を提供することにある。   Accordingly, an object of the present invention is to provide a connector and a connector continuity inspection method that enable continuity inspection while the connector housings are fitted together.

前述した構成の雄コネクタ3は、以下のように、導通検査が施される。まず、図7に示すように、雌ハウジング4の底面13と、雄ハウジング12の先端面16との間に、板状の規制治具17を位置付け、雌コネクタ2と雄コネクタ3とを半嵌合する。なお、板状の規制治具17の厚みは、ハウジング4,12同士が半嵌合し、かつ端子金具5と圧接端子8とが互いに電気的に接続する厚みとなっている。このため、規制治具17は、ハウジング4,12同士を半嵌合する際に、これらのハウジング4,12同士が近づいて完全嵌合することを規制する。   The male connector 3 having the above-described configuration is subjected to a continuity test as follows. First, as shown in FIG. 7, a plate-shaped restricting jig 17 is positioned between the bottom surface 13 of the female housing 4 and the front end surface 16 of the male housing 12, and the female connector 2 and the male connector 3 are half-fitted. Match. The thickness of the plate-shaped regulating jig 17 is such that the housings 4 and 12 are half-fitted and the terminal fitting 5 and the press contact terminal 8 are electrically connected to each other. For this reason, when the housings 4 and 12 are semi-fitted between the housings 4 and 12, the regulation jig 17 regulates that the housings 4 and 12 approach each other and are completely fitted.

また、ハウジング4,12同士を半嵌合すると、端子金具5と圧接端子8とが互いに接続し、貫通孔14が雌ハウジング4外に露出する。そして、前記貫通孔14を通して、導通検査装置の導通検査用のピン28(図7に示す)を端子収容室15内に挿入する。すると、導通検査用のピン28が端子収容室15内の圧接端子8に接触する。導通検査装置が、導通検査を施して、圧接端子8同士の電気的な接続状況などを把握して、雄コネクタ3の良否を判定する。こうして、雄コネクタ3に導通検査が施される。   When the housings 4 and 12 are half-fitted, the terminal fitting 5 and the press contact terminal 8 are connected to each other, and the through hole 14 is exposed outside the female housing 4. Then, a continuity test pin 28 (shown in FIG. 7) of the continuity test apparatus is inserted into the terminal accommodating chamber 15 through the through hole 14. Then, the continuity test pin 28 contacts the press contact terminal 8 in the terminal accommodating chamber 15. The continuity test device performs a continuity test, grasps the electrical connection status between the press contact terminals 8, and determines the quality of the male connector 3. Thus, the continuity test is performed on the male connector 3.

本実施形態によれば、ハウジング4,12同士が半嵌合の状態で、雄ハウジング12に設けられた端子収容室15と連通する貫通孔14が露出する。このため、ハウジング4,12同士が半嵌合の状態で、貫通孔14を通して導通検査用のピン28を挿入して、該ピン28を端子収容室15内の圧接端子8と接触させることができる。このため、ハウジング4,12同士が半嵌合の状態で、ハウジング4,12同士を分離させることなく、雄コネクタ3に導通検査を施すことができる。また、ハウジング4,12同士を完全嵌合すると、貫通孔14が雌ハウジング4に覆われるので、貫通孔14を通して端子収容室15などにゴミや埃などの異物が侵入することを防止できる。   According to the present embodiment, the through-hole 14 communicating with the terminal accommodating chamber 15 provided in the male housing 12 is exposed in a state where the housings 4 and 12 are half-fitted. For this reason, with the housings 4 and 12 being in a semi-fitted state, the pin 28 for continuity inspection can be inserted through the through hole 14 and the pin 28 can be brought into contact with the press contact terminal 8 in the terminal accommodating chamber 15. . For this reason, the continuity test can be performed on the male connector 3 without separating the housings 4 and 12 in a state where the housings 4 and 12 are half-fitted. Further, when the housings 4 and 12 are completely fitted together, the through hole 14 is covered with the female housing 4, so that foreign matters such as dust and dust can be prevented from entering the terminal accommodating chamber 15 through the through hole 14.

また、規制治具17が、ハウジング4,12同士を完全嵌合することを規制する。このため、雄ハウジング12に設けられた端子収容室15と連通する貫通孔14を確実に露出させることができる。したがって、ハウジング4,12同士が半嵌合の状態で、ハウジング4,12同士を分離させることなく、導通検査用のピン28を貫通孔14内に確実に挿入でき、雄コネクタ3に導通検査を確実に施すことができる。   Further, the restricting jig 17 restricts the housings 4 and 12 from being completely fitted together. For this reason, the through hole 14 communicating with the terminal accommodating chamber 15 provided in the male housing 12 can be reliably exposed. Therefore, the continuity test pin 28 can be reliably inserted into the through-hole 14 without separating the housings 4 and 12 while the housings 4 and 12 are half-fitted, and the continuity test is performed on the male connector 3. Can be applied reliably.
